Strikeforce Challengers' Next Female Bout: Jan Finney Vs. Liz Carmouche
Strikeforce Challengers 12 will include a women's 135-pound bout on November 19th in Jackson, Mississippi. Heavy hitter Jan "Cuddles" Finney will be facing Liz "Girl-rilla" Carmouche.
Finney may not have looked so hot in her last fight against featherweight champion Cristiane "Cyborg" Santos (10-1) at Strikeforce: Fedor vs. Werdum, but let's remember that the bantamweight was fighting outside of her natural weight class of 135.
In fact, Finney was plucked out of a 135-pound tournament at Freestyle Cage Fighting for the title shot. Although she lost due to strikes in the second round, Finney showed a lot of heart and that she will keep moving forward despite all odds. She also holds notable wins over Adrienna "AJ" Jenkins and Ginele Marquez.
Liz Carmouche is undefeated with a record of 4-0. She fought as an alternate for Strikeforce's 135-pound tournament, defeating Colleen Schneider by decision. Her most recent fight was outside of Strikeforce, where she defeated Valentina Shevchenko by second-round TKO.
In a lightweight bout just added to the card, Caros "the Future" Fodor will be fighting Minnesota's Derek "the Pretzel" Getzel. Getzel won the Strikeforce contract after defeating John Case by first-round TKO in Minneapolis this past February.
Fodor is coming off of a unanimous decision win against Thomas Diagne at a Strikeforce Challengers card last July.
The main event includes a lightweight bout between Vitor "Shaolin" Ribeiro (20-4) and Justin "Silverback" Wilcox (9-3). Ribeiro is a BJJ black belt who can make the most formidable opponent look like a grappling dummy. He has competed in ADCC and won the CBJJ Mundials four times. Wilcox fights out of the world-renowned American Kickboxing Academy. Seven of his nine wins have come by decision.
Lastly, Ovince St. Preux will be fighting Antwain "Juggernaut" Britt in a light heavyweight match.
